What does a Etcher and Engraver do?
Key duties in this role include:
- Inspect etched work for depth of etching, uniformity, and defects, using calibrated microscopes, gauges, fingers, or magnifying lenses.
- Examine sketches, diagrams, samples, blueprints, or photographs to decide how designs are to be etched, cut, or engraved onto workpieces.
- Clean and polish engraved areas.
- Prepare workpieces for etching or engraving by cutting, sanding, cleaning, polishing, or treating them with wax, acid resist, lime, etching powder, or light-sensitive enamel.
- Engrave and print patterns, designs, etchings, trademarks, or lettering onto flat or curved surfaces of a wide variety of metal, glass, plastic, or paper items, using hand tools or hand-held power tools.

How to use AI to improve your Etcher and Engraver resume
AI tools like ChatGPT can be incredibly helpful when crafting your Etcher and Engraver resume. They can help you brainstorm achievements, rephrase bullet points for impact, identify missing keywords, and tailor your content to specific job descriptions.
However, AI is not perfect. Always proofread the output carefully. AI can sometimes make factual errors, use generic language, or miss the nuances of your specific experience. Think of AI as a helpful assistant, not a replacement for your own judgment.
